背景介绍
在数据处理项目中,读取和写入文件是基础操作,而Python提供了丰富的文件处理功能,使该操作更加高效和灵活。本文将展示如何使用Python实现文件读取与写入功能,并通过示例实现数据的保存与展示。
思路分析
- 文件读取:
使用Python的with open()语句,可以自动管理文件流,避免文件指针问题,确保代码可读性。 -
文件写入:
使用open()语句,通过write()方法写入目标文件,确保内容被正确保存。 -
输出展示:
在终端输出读取的内容,通过print()语句展示结果,方便调试和验证。
代码实现
# 读取数据并写入文件
file_input = "data.txt"
file_output = "result.txt"
# 读取输入文件
with open(file_input, 'r') as f:
data = f.read()
# 写入输出文件
with open(file_output, 'w') as f:
f.write(data)
print("读取成功,结果已保存至result.txt文件中。")
总结
通过上述代码实现,可以实现以下功能:
- 文件读取与写入:使用Python的
with open()语句实现文件的读取和写入,确保文件流的管理。 - 数据保存:将读取的内容保存到目标文件中,确保数据的正确性和完整性。
- 输出验证:在终端输出读取的结果,方便调试和验证。
该实现过程符合Python编程中级水平的要求,能够在1-3天内完成,具备良好的学习价值。通过这种方式,用户能够掌握基础的文件操作知识,为后续的编程项目打下坚实的基础。